How to prepare for a job interview at Jubilee Hospitality

Know Your Culinary Skills

Make sure you brush up on your culinary techniques and be ready to discuss your experience in the kitchen. Highlight any special dishes or cuisines you excel in, as this will show your passion and expertise.

Understand the College Environment

Research the college's dining services and their approach to food. Knowing their values and what they offer can help you tailor your answers and demonstrate that you're a great fit for their team.

Showcase Your Leadership Abilities

As a Sous Chef, you'll need to lead a team. Be prepared to share examples of how you've successfully managed kitchen staff, resolved conflicts, or improved kitchen operations in your previous roles.

Ask Thoughtful Questions

Prepare some insightful questions about the role and the college's culinary programme. This shows your genuine interest in the position and helps you assess if it's the right fit for you.
